Looking for the perfect wood pellets to heat your home or power your smoker? The market is overflowing with options, making it tough to choose. To help you narrow your search, we've compiled a in-depth comparison of some of the best wood pellet brands and where to obtain them.

A plethora factors influence the quality of wood pellets, including the type of wood used, moisture content, and manufacturing process. We'll analyze these factors in more extensive detail to direct you towards the best option for click here your needs.

Here are some of the elements we'll be assessing:

* **Wood Type:** Oak, hickory, apple and other wood types offer varying heating properties and flavors.

* **Density and Size:** Denser pellets burn longer and produce less ash. Size matters too, as smaller pellets can impact your stove or smoker's performance.

* **Moisture Content:** Low moisture content is vital for efficient burning and minimal smoke production.

* **Certifications and Standards:** Look for labels that assure quality and sustainability.
